The blanket is designed to make you feel comforted in the same way as a baby being swaddled, and is supposed to be good if you’re feeling anxious.

According to researchers, it works by helping to release serotonin by applying gentle pressure across your body.

The weight of the blanket also minimises body movement, which in turn could help you stay asleep for longer.

As we haven’t tried this blanket out for ourselves, we can’t comment on its effectiveness.

Reviews have been positive on Facebook groups though, with customers saying they “love it” and it’s “worth the money”.

But you’ll want to do your research if you’re thinking about buying one for a child, as they’re not suitable for babies or children under the age of one.

Most experts recommend a blanket with a weight that is 10% of your body weight.
